Winchester Leaders Honor Soldier Leaders

Default Avatar  Kathy Brachmann  Jul 29, 2011

For Memorial Day we had a ceremony that honored about 20 local and men and women.  In addition, the father of one of our 6th grade students, who is currently serving in Iraq, was able to Skype in during the ceremony.  What a touching moment!  It was an unforgettable day for everyone involved.
